When Is the NFL Draft in 2025?

The 2025 NFL Draft is a three-day event that begins on April 24 and concludes on April 26. 

What Time Is the NFL Draft?

The 2025 NFL Draft takes place over three days and begins at these times: 

  • Day 1 (first round): 8 p.m. ET
  • Day 2 (second and third round): 7 p.m. ET
  • Day 3 (fourth through seventh round): Noon ET

How Many Days Is the NFL Draft?

The 2025 NFL Draft occurs across three days. 

Where Is the NFL Draft This Year?

The 2025 NFL Draft will be held inside Lambeau Field and its adjacent Titletown District in Green Bay, Wisconsin.

How Many Rounds Are in the NFL Draft?

There are seven rounds in the NFL Draft. 

How Many Picks Are in the NFL Draft?

The 2025 NFL Draft features 257 selections. 

Where To Watch the 2025 NFL Draft

You can watch the NFL Draft on ABC, ESPN, or NFL Network.

How Much Does It Cost To Go To the NFL Draft?

Attending the NFL Draft experience is free. However, you must register with NFL OnePass by downloading the app or visiting their website. Registration is on a first-come, first-served basis.
